Responsibility
- Prepare and consolidate monthly, quarterly, and annual financial reports for internal and external stakeholders, including PEZA compliance submissions.
- Analyze distribution margins, cost allocations, and revenue streams to provide actionable insights for management.
- Ensure accuracy and timeliness of general ledger entries, journal adjustments, and account reconciliations.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to streamline financial processes and improve reporting efficiency.
- Assist in budgeting, forecasting, and variance analysis to support strategic business planning.
- Maintain compliance with local and international accounting standards (e.g., GAAP, IFRS).
- Support audit preparations by compiling documentation and addressing auditor inquiries.
- Identify opportunities for process automation and financial system improvements.
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field; CPA or equivalent certification is a plus.
- Minimum 2-3 years of experience in general accounting, financial reporting, or audit roles.
- Proficiency in ERP systems (e.g., SAP, Oracle, QuickBooks) and advanced Excel (pivot tables, VLOOKUP, macros).
- Strong understanding of PEZA regulations, tax compliance, and financial controls.
- Exceptional analytical, problem-solving, and attention-to-detail skills.
- Excellent written and verbal communication in English for stakeholder reporting.
- Ability to meet deadlines in a fast-paced, multicultural environment.
- Experience in manufacturing, distribution, or BPO industries is advantageous.
